Class VaultSharedData
java.lang.Object
net.minecraft.world.level.block.entity.vault.VaultSharedData
-
Field Summary
FieldsModifier and TypeFieldDescription(package private) static final com.mojang.serialization.Codec<VaultSharedData> private doubleprivate ItemStack(package private) boolean(package private) static final String -
Constructor Summary
ConstructorsConstructorDescriptionVaultSharedData(ItemStack displayItem, Set<UUID> connectedPlayers, double connectedParticlesRange) -
Method Summary
Modifier and TypeMethodDescription(package private) double(package private) booleanbooleanprivate void(package private) voidset(VaultSharedData from) voidsetDisplayItem(ItemStack stack) (package private) voidupdateConnectedPlayersWithinRange(ServerLevel serverLevel, BlockPos pos, VaultServerData serverData, VaultConfig config, double limit)
-
Field Details
-
TAG_NAME
- See Also:
-
CODEC
-
displayItem
-
connectedPlayers
-
connectedParticlesRange
private double connectedParticlesRange -
isDirty
boolean isDirty
-
-
Constructor Details
-
VaultSharedData
-
VaultSharedData
VaultSharedData()
-
-
Method Details
-
getDisplayItem
-
hasDisplayItem
public boolean hasDisplayItem() -
setDisplayItem
-
hasConnectedPlayers
boolean hasConnectedPlayers() -
getConnectedPlayers
-
connectedParticlesRange
double connectedParticlesRange() -
updateConnectedPlayersWithinRange
void updateConnectedPlayersWithinRange(ServerLevel serverLevel, BlockPos pos, VaultServerData serverData, VaultConfig config, double limit) -
markDirty
private void markDirty()
-